drugs intragastrically, once a day, for 12 consecutive days. On the 13th day of pregnancy, a single intragastric administration of
mifepristone (5 mg/kg) was performed to establish a model of threatened abortion with blood heat syndrome. On the 14th day of
pregnancy, the abortion rate and uterine coefficient were calculated; the pathological morphology of pregnant uterine was observed;
the serum levels of 3,5,3′-triiodothyronine (T3), thyroid hormone (T4), thyroid stimulating hormone (TSH), as well as the
levels of vascular endothelial growth factor (VEGF) and nitric oxide (NO) in the pregnant uterus were all determined; the
expressions of mRNA and protein related to Janus kinase 2 (JAK2)/signal transducer and activator of transcription 3 (STAT3) and
phosphatidylinositol 3-kinase (PI3K)/protein kinase B (AKT) pathways were detected. RESULTS Compared with normal group,
the model group exhibited endometrial tissue damage, a reduced number of decidual cells, and a significant presence of blood
stasis within the uterus; abortion rate, the serum levels of T3, T4 and TSH, the mRNA expressions of JAK2, STAT3 and
suppressor of cytokine signaling 3 (SOCS3) as well as protein expressions of p-JAK2, p-STAT3 and SOCS3 in the pregnant uterus
were increased significantly (P<0.05); uterine coefficient, the levels of VEGF and NO in pregnant uterus, mRNA expressions of
VEGFR2, PI3K, AKT and endothelial nitric oxide synthase(eNOS), protein expressions of VEGFR2, PI3K and eNOS as well as
phosphorylation level of AKT in the pregnant uterus were significantly reduced (P<0.05). Compared with model group, the
endometrial tissue damage and congestion in the Qingre antai decoction group were significantly improved, and the levels of the
aforementioned quantitative indicators were significantly reversed (P<0.05). CONCLUSIONS Qingre antai decoction can improve
the pregnancy outcomes in rats with threatened abortion of blood heat syndrome, the mechanism of which may be associated with
inhibiting JAK2/STAT3 pathway and activating PI3K/AKT pathway.
